On Saturday 19 January 2013 15:01:43 Pali Rohár wrote: > bq27xxx batteries have a lot of properties, more than > power_supply interface. Some of them can be usefull for > userspace applications (like CI bit) but does not make sense > to add bq specified property to power_supply interface. When > bq27x00_battery is not loaded userspace application (like > i2cget) can use /dev/i2c-* interface for raw access. But when > kernel module is attached to i2c device, userspace > applications cannot access it via /dev/i2c-*. Also it is not > usefull for userspace to unload module before reading values > form /dev/i2c-* and then load it again. > > This patch exporting all battery registers to sysfs entry > "registers" in battery power_supply directory. Format is > "register=value" on separate line. Because length of > registers are different for each bq battery more for loops > are needed. > > Signed-off-by: Pali Rohár <pali.rohar@gmail.com> > --- > drivers/power/bq27x00_battery.c | 98 > +++++++++++++++++++++++++++++++++++++-- 1 file changed, 95 > insertions(+), 3 deletions(-) >
Opps, this patch causing null ptr derefernce. Here is new fixed version:
diff --git a/drivers/power/bq27x00_battery.c b/drivers/power/bq27x00_battery.c index 7087d0d..4f54ad3 100644 --- a/drivers/power/bq27x00_battery.c +++ b/drivers/power/bq27x00_battery.c @@ -690,6 +690,90 @@ static void bq27x00_external_power_changed(struct power_supply *psy) schedule_delayed_work(&di->work, 0); } +/* code for register device access via sysfs */ + +static ssize_t bq27x00_battery_sysfs_print_reg(struct bq27x00_device_info *di, + u8 reg, bool single, char *buf) +{ + int ret = bq27x00_read(di, reg, single); + if (ret < 0) + return sprintf(buf, "%#.2x=error %d\n", reg, ret); + else + return sprintf(buf, "%#.2x=%#.2x\n", reg, ret); +} + +static ssize_t bq27x00_battery_sysfs_show_registers(struct device *dev, + struct device_attribute *attr, char *buf) +{ + struct power_supply *psy = dev_get_drvdata(dev); + struct bq27x00_device_info *di = container_of(psy, + struct bq27x00_device_info, + bat); + u8 reg; + ssize_t ret = 0; + + switch (di->chip) { + + case BQ27000: + for (reg=0x00; reg<=0x01; reg+=1) + ret += bq27x00_battery_sysfs_print_reg(di, reg, true, buf+ret); + for (reg=0x02; reg<=0x08; reg+=2) + ret += bq27x00_battery_sysfs_print_reg(di, reg, false, buf+ret); + for (reg=0x0A; reg<=0x0B; reg+=1) + ret += bq27x00_battery_sysfs_print_reg(di, reg, true, buf+ret); + for (reg=0x0C; reg<=0x2A; reg+=2) + ret += bq27x00_battery_sysfs_print_reg(di, reg, false, buf+ret); + for (reg=0x2C; reg<=0x7F; reg+=1) + ret += bq27x00_battery_sysfs_print_reg(di, reg, true, buf+ret); + break; + + case BQ27500: + for (reg=0x00; reg<=0x2C; reg+=2) + ret += bq27x00_battery_sysfs_print_reg(di, reg, false, buf+ret); + for (reg=0x2E; reg<=0x3B; reg+=1) + ret += bq27x00_battery_sysfs_print_reg(di, reg, true, buf+ret); + for (reg=0x3C; reg<=0x3C; reg+=2) + ret += bq27x00_battery_sysfs_print_reg(di, reg, false, buf+ret); + for (reg=0x3E; reg<=0x7F; reg+=1) + ret += bq27x00_battery_sysfs_print_reg(di, reg, true, buf+ret); + break; + + case BQ27425: + for (reg=0x00; reg<=0x3C; reg+=2) + ret += bq27x00_battery_sysfs_print_reg(di, reg, false, buf+ret); + for (reg=0x3E; reg<=0x7F; reg+=1) + ret += bq27x00_battery_sysfs_print_reg(di, reg, true, buf+ret); + break; + + } + + return ret; +} + +static DEVICE_ATTR(registers, S_IRUGO, + bq27x00_battery_sysfs_show_registers, NULL); + +static struct attribute *bq27x00_battery_sysfs_attributes[] = { + &dev_attr_registers.attr, + NULL, +}; + +static const struct attribute_group bq27x00_battery_sysfs_attr_group = { + .attrs = bq27x00_battery_sysfs_attributes, +}; + +static int bq27x00_battery_sysfs_init(struct bq27x00_device_info *di) +{ + return sysfs_create_group(&di->bat.dev->kobj, + &bq27x00_battery_sysfs_attr_group); +} + +static void bq27x00_battery_sysfs_exit(struct bq27x00_device_info *di) +{ + sysfs_remove_group(&di->bat.dev->kobj, + &bq27x00_battery_sysfs_attr_group); +} + static int bq27x00_powersupply_init(struct bq27x00_device_info *di) { int ret; @@ -711,6 +795,15 @@ static int bq27x00_powersupply_init(struct bq27x00_device_info *di) ret = power_supply_register(di->dev, &di->bat); if (ret) { dev_err(di->dev, "failed to register battery: %d\n", ret); + mutex_destroy(&di->lock); + return ret; + } + + ret = bq27x00_battery_sysfs_init(di); + if (ret) { + dev_err(di->dev, "failed to register battery: %d\n", ret); + power_supply_unregister(&di->bat); + mutex_destroy(&di->lock); return ret; } @@ -733,6 +826,7 @@ static void bq27x00_powersupply_unregister(struct bq27x00_device_info *di) cancel_delayed_work_sync(&di->work); + bq27x00_battery_sysfs_exit(di); power_supply_unregister(&di->bat); mutex_destroy(&di->lock);
